Solution for 592 is what percent of 19:

592:19*100 =

(592*100):19 =

59200:19 = 3115.79

Now we have: 592 is what percent of 19 = 3115.79

Question: 592 is what percent of 19?

Percentage solution with steps:

Step 1: We make the assumption that 19 is 100% since it is our output value.

Step 2: We next represent the value we seek with {x}.

Step 3: From step 1, it follows that {100\%}={19}.

Step 4: In the same vein, {x\%}={592}.

Step 5: This gives us a pair of simple equations:

{100\%}={19}(1).

{x\%}={592}(2).

Step 6: By simply dividing equation 1 by equation 2 and taking note of the fact that both the LHS
(left hand side) of both equations have the same unit (%); we have

\frac{100\%}{x\%}=\frac{19}{592}

Step 7: Taking the inverse (or reciprocal) of both sides yields

\frac{x\%}{100\%}=\frac{592}{19}

\Rightarrow{x} = {3115.79\%}

Therefore, {592} is {3115.79\%} of {19}.
